本书由硬件、软件和应用三篇组成。硬件篇结合世界上主流公司Altera公司、Xmnx公司、Lattice公司的PLD产品,介绍可编程器件的基本概念、基本原理和结构。软件篇按Altera公司Max+plusⅡ和QuartusⅡ的主要功能,对操作编程方法及其使用由浅入深地讲解。本书的**是应用篇,运用前面介绍的软硬件基本知识来剖析各类数字系统的设计与实现方法。EDA技术的硬件资源篇由第1章和第4章组成。EDA技术的软件操作篇由第3章组成,**介绍了FPGA/CPLD的开发流程及工具中各功能模块的功能,使读者更容易学习工具的使用。开发操作环境主要介绍Altera公司QuartusⅡ和Max+plusⅡ的主要功能,对操作编程方法及其应用由浅人深地讲解。第2章和第5章详细介绍了国际标准化硬件描述语言——VHDL及其应用实例。第6章阐述了实验开发系统,第7,8章是实验与开发实例,第9章给出了10个经典的基于VHDL语言的课程设计实例,旨在运用所学的VHDL语言和EDA工具软件在实验开发系统中进行实例开发、仿真并加以硬件测试。
本书具有如下3个特点:(1)注重实践与实用。在各章中都安排了适量习题,